ABANDONED FALSTAFF BREWERY- GALVESTON, TX
After years of owning a second home, I discovered an abandoned building which originally housed a Falstaff Brewery. After wandering through the site I found a world of intrigue. In its decayed state I uncovered a wonder of photographic beauty.
STREET PEOPLE- BOSTON, MA
In 1970, as Chief Photographer for Radio Shack in Boston, I was notified that the corporation was being transferred to Fort Worth, Texas. While living in the south end of Boston where at that time was considered a skid row area, I saw that it was being transformed and revitalized. Over the short span of 3 months, I walked the streets documenting the people.
AROUND THE TOWN- RANGER, TX
Ranger was a booming oil town in the early 1900’s. Originally with only 800 people it grew to over 45,000. It had 13 movie theatres, wide streets paved in bricks from nearby Thurber, Texas and a thriving downtown. Today, Ranger struggles to stay alive with the community dedicated to restoring it to its glory days gone by.
